A frequent myth is that real estate investments guarantee automatic profit. In reality, returns depend heavily on location, tenancy, and operational efficiency. No single strategy eliminates risk—careful planning reduces it.

The process starts with identifying properties with strong rental potential—considering location, zoning, and long-term appreciation. Investors then structure these assets using enterprise frameworks that standardize operations across multiple units. This includes bulk leasing, automated billing, and centralized maintenance to improve efficiency and reduce owner liability.

Economic pressures—including rising inflation, fluctuating mortgage rates, and shifting urban lifestyles—have shifted investor focus toward stabilizing income streams. The enterprise rental for sale market responds both to these macro trends and to growing demand for professionalized rental management. Investors increasingly favor businesses that centralize tenant screening, maintenance, and pricing strategy, turning real estate holdings into scalable profit centers rather than passive assets.
